Detailed Analysis for Automotive Repairs Using Borescopes
In the realm of automotive repair, achieving precision is paramount. This is where borescopes emerge as invaluable tools, enabling technicians to perform meticulous inspections of hard-to-reach areas within vehicles. These flexible optical instruments allow for the visualization of internal components, such as engine blocks, transmission systems, and exhaust manifolds, without the need for disassembly.
Borescopes utilize a combination of a miniature camera and illumination to transmit high-resolution images to a screen. This live feed provides technicians with a clear perspective of the internal workings, allowing them to identify any anomalies or damage. Whether it's a minor crack in an engine component or a broken seal, borescopes empower technicians to make sound repairs, minimizing downtime and maximizing vehicle efficiency.
